    Climate Change and Its Effects on Our Planet

    As our planet continues its journey through space, changes are happening right before our eyes. Some of these changes may seem small and insignificant, but they can have far-reaching consequences if left unchecked. One such phenomenon is called climate change. This involves alterations to the Earth's usual temperature over time. While it has always been present throughout Earth's history, recent accelerated shifts have raised concerns among scientists, governments, and individuals alike.

    Greenhouse Gases

    One of the key factors driving climate change is the presence of greenhouse gases. These are natural compounds like water vapor, carbon dioxide, nitrous oxide, methane, and ozone which trap heat from the sun within the atmosphere. They play an essential role in maintaining the Earth's temperature suitable for life. However, human activities, particularly those related to energy production, agriculture, transportation, waste disposal, and deforestation, have led to increased concentrations of greenhouse gases. This excess trapping of heat leads to global warming.

    Global Warming

    Global warming refers to the long-term increase in average surface temperatures of the Earth. This phenomenon is closely linked to the rising levels of greenhouse gases in our atmosphere. As more heat gets trapped by these gases, the overall temperature rises, leading to various changes across different parts of our planet.

    Extreme Weather Events

    A direct consequence of global warming is the increase in the frequency and intensity of extreme weather events. From melting glaciers and snowstorms to wildfires and hurricanes, the climate system is becoming less stable and predictable. When these events happen too often or with unprecedented strength, they challenge societies' resilience, disrupt ecosystems, and even pose threats to economic stability.

    Adapting to Climate Change

    Climate adaptation is crucial as we face the challenges posed by climate change. It involves preparing for and managing the impacts of climate change, including extreme weather events, sea level rise, and other changes. While some aspects of climate adaptation focus on reducing hazards and vulnerabilities (e.g., flood management), others concentrate on building capacity to respond when hazards occur (e.g., emergency response). Additionally, the most effective strategies involve addressing multiple stressors, integrating measures into existing development plans, and fostering partnerships between sectors.

    In conclusion, understanding climate change and its components like greenhouse gases, global warming, extreme weather events, and climate adaptation is vital for all of us. By being aware of these phenomena and taking proactive steps towards mitigation and adaptation, we can help protect our planet and ensure a sustainable future for generations to come.
